What is The Meaning of U.S. Agency For International Development (USAID)?
The United States Agency for International Development is an independent federal agency that provides overseas citizen assistance.

- In 1961, President John F. Kennedy founded USAID to manage the federal government's aid program.
- Regardless of the difficulty, USAID is subject to orders from the President, Secretary of State, and the National Security Council.
- USAID earns more than 20 20 billion a year, most of it from the US State Department.
- Sub-Saharan Africa receives 39% of USAID's distribution, most of which goes to health and humanitarian efforts.
